What does "syringe" mean?
-
noun A device with a needle, a chamber, and a plunger, used to inject or draw off fluids.
"The nurse filled the syringe before giving the injection."
-
verb To clean, rinse, or inject something using a syringe.
"The vet syringed medication directly into the animal's mouth."
